................................$Dining at Restaurante Hernández, located in the charming Mareny Blau neighborhood of Valencia, is like taking a flavorful journey through classic Spanish cuisine with a modern touch. The menu kicks off with tempting starters like Pan Con Tumaca Y Alioli, Croquetas Jambon Iberico, and Croquetas Bacalao, each bite showcasing authentic flavors that instantly set the tone. From there, dishes like Esgarraet Con Bacalao and Clochinas Y Pulpo offer a delightful seafood experience, perfectly fresh and balanced. If you’re a fan of fried delights, the Gambas Rebozadas and Patatas Bravas deliver that satisfying crunch with just the right seasoning, making every appetizer a small celebration.
Moving on to main courses, the restaurant truly shines with classics like Paella Valenciana, brimming with rich, traditional flavors, and expertly prepared seafood options including Lenguado, Pescados, and Huevas de Sepia. Meat lovers won’t be disappointed either: Solomillo, Chuletitas, and Chuletitas de Lechal are cooked to perfection, tender and bursting with flavor. The variety continues with cleverly prepared dishes such as Plato de Calamares Romana Con Guarnición Y Calamares Plancha, which highlight both technique and freshness, ensuring there’s something for every palate.
Desserts at Hernández are a sweet finale that can’t be missed. Classics like Tarta de Zanahoria, Tarta de Queso, Coulant Chocolate, and Culand de Chocolate Y Tarta de Ñalmendra are indulgent without being overwhelming, paired wonderfully with a refreshing Vermouth la Quintinye to round off the meal. Overall, the menu at Restaurante Hernández strikes a perfect balance between traditional Spanish comfort and elevated culinary craftsmanship, offering a warm, satisfying dining experience that keeps you coming back for more.
